Your instructor will go over the different types of glass and give you a brief rundown on art glass, including System 96 which you will be using to create your pieces. You will be shown the different forms of glass as well as examples of opaque and translucent coloured glass so you can develop your piece. You will be guided in the basics of glass working, including breaking, shaping and designing with glass.

Everyone will be provided with appropriate sized bases of glass for their projects to ensure a solid finished piece after firing. Then working with glass pieces, frits, powders, stringers, and beads you will create and glue your designs ready for firing.

A student composing their design on their fused glass platter in the workshop

A range of ceramic moulds for shaping platters will also be discussed and you can choose to shape your artwork into a functional dish or leave it flat as a piece of art. Each piece will then be put through our kiln 1-3 times depending on the desired finish and shape of your piece.

As the kilns take time to heat and cool, the glass projects will need to be collected after the class, dependent on the amount of work in the firing queue platters can take up to 2 weeks to be completed.

Please Note You will not be taught how to use a glass cutter in this workshop due to time constraints, you will be working with small glass pieces and mosaic nippers to shape glass. To learn to use glass cutters please see our Lightcatchers or Leadlight workshops.
